The Mechanics of Wine Preservation

Wine preservation without a cork is made possible through various technologies and techniques that ensure the wine remains intact. Some methods utilize a combination of inert gases, such as argon or nitrogen, to prevent oxidation. Others employ advanced sealants, like vacuum sealer bags or specialized bottle stoppers.

Method 1: Inert Gas Purging

This technique involves removing the air from the bottle and replacing it with an inert gas. This prevents the oxygen in the air from coming into contact with the wine, thereby slowing down the oxidation process.

Method 2: Vacuum Sealing

Vacuum sealing involves removing the air from the bottle and sealing it with a specialized bag. This ensures that the wine remains airtight and prevents the introduction of oxygen.

Method 3: Advanced Bottle Stoppers

These specialized bottle stoppers create a tight seal around the top of the wine bottle, preventing the introduction of oxygen.
